Back to Job Search

Senior Software Engineer - Audio

  • Salary: US$110000 - US$120000 per annum + 401k, bonus 10%, sign up
  • Job Type:Permanent

Posted almost 3 years ago

  • Sector: Tier 1, Tier 2, OEM
  • Function: Software Engineer
  • Contact: Rachael Phillips
  • Contact Email: rachaelphillips@coretalent.co.uk
  • Start Date: ASAP
  • Expiry Date: 31 July 2021
  • Job Ref: 28787/001_1625135145

Senior Software Engineer - Audio

Automotive

Farmington Hills, MI

Salary $110 000 negotiable

This is an exciting opportunity to work for a global Tier 1 Automotive Supplier, Designing, Validating and Manufacturing Infotainment Systems in Farmington, Michigan. The business offers an attractive package, career growth and the opportunity to work with a number of leading OEM customers across North America. The business however is happy to accept candidates across North America.

Leading the audio domain through the supplier's software product line, whilst responsible for assuring that audio solutions are successfully integrated into the infotainment head unit product, on time with high quality to multiple customers.

THE ROLE

  • Works with local Audio teams to analyze requirements, design and maintain Audio integration frameworks for infotainment projects with on-time and high quality deliverables to multiple customers.
  • Works with global software development teams to develop new features, debug defects and write test cases for unit testing.
  • Works with Audio component suppliers to analyze requirements and develop interfaces to other modules.
  • Provides direction to both on-shore and off-shore development teams to develop new features, debug defects and write unit level test frameworks and test cases.
  • Evaluates new software releases from suppliers to ensure it meets the acceptance criteria.
  • Coordinates software development activities with other software teams.
  • Keeps abreast of new technologies and methods for the purpose of recommending changes that will benefit current and future customer programs.
  • Applies intensive and diversified knowledge of engineering principles and practices in broad areas of assignments and related fields
  • Interprets and enforces (complies) Company policies, procedures, and regulations.
  • Prepares reports, charts, graphs, and other statistical information.

THE PERSON

The ideal candidate will be degree educated and with experience leading a team of software engineers.

  • Minimum two (2) years leading a team of software engineers with a formal development process such as Agile, Waterfall, Scrum, or Extreme Programming.
  • Expert with C, C++ and Object Oriented Design (OOD).
  • Experience in designing, developing and debugging software in a real-time embedded environment.
  • Experience integrating or developing an audio framework for any one of the following multi-channel, or multi-zone audio products: Mobile Audio, Set-top Box Audio, in vehicle infotainment or equivalent.
  • Working knowledge of Software Configuration Management (SCM) systems.
  • Working knowledge of a Software Development Life Cycle (SDLC).
  • Experience working in Microsoft Word, Excel, PowerPoint, Outlook and Windows-based databases.
  • Experience in Android audio framework development, Linux audio device drivers development and Audio HAL development.
  • Experience in Hifi or qualcomm hexagon DSP interface development
  • Experience in ALSA Audio framework,
  • Experience in Qualcomm snapdragon or Samsung exynos audio framework
  • Familiar with Yocto recipes

My client are looking to recruit the right person as soon as possible and have the capacity to start immediately, so if interested please apply today!